> Some of you might be interested in a new Radiance/Daysim plug-in that we
> have developed for the Rhinoceros - NURBS modeling for Windows application.
> The plug-in, called DIVA-for-Rhino, supports a series of performance
> evaluations including:
>
>
>
> - Physically-based scene visualizations (Radiance)
>
> - Annual radiation maps (Radiance/GenCumulativeSky)
>
> - Climate-based daylighting metrics (Daysim)
>
> - Glare analysis (Evalglare)
>
> - LEED IEQ Credit 8.1 compliance (Radiance)
>
>
>
> The plug-in offers a highly optimized simulation workflow within Rhinoceros
> and can be combined with parametric Grasshopper scripting in order to
> generate animated Radiance/Daysim simulations.
